Case Studies of Innovative Applications


EcoMarine Tech has made significant strides in optimizing the performance and sustainability of various vessels through custom engineering solutions. One notable case involved a large cargo ship, which faced challenges with fuel efficiency and emissions. By implementing a specialized hull design and upgrading the engine management system, the team at EcoMarine Tech was able to enhance fuel economy by 15 percent and reduce emissions by 20 percent. This innovative approach not only improved the operational costs for the shipping company but also contributed positively to environmental standards.


Another impressive application came from a cruise line seeking to minimize its environmental footprint. EcoMarine Tech deployed a hybrid propulsion system that combined traditional engines with electric power. This technology allows the ship to operate on electric engines during certain port activities, significantly decreasing noise and emissions. The cruise line reported a 30 percent reduction in overall greenhouse gas emissions, showcasing how targeted engineering solutions can transform the industry and set new benchmarks for sustainable cruising.


Additionally, a fishing fleet turned to EcoMarine Tech to address problems with outdated technology that hindered efficiency and safety. The introduction of smart navigation systems and automated fish-finding technology led to an increase in catch rates while reducing fuel consumption. Crews experienced improved safety and operational efficiency, illustrating how innovative engineering solutions can not only enhance productivity but also create safer work environments for marine operations.


The Future of Marine Engineering


As the marine industry faces increasing pressures from environmental regulations and the demand for sustainability, the future of marine engineering is shifting towards innovative and eco-friendly solutions. Companies like EcoMarine Tech are at the forefront, providing high-quality engineering solutions tailored specifically to each vessel's needs. This personalized approach ensures that engineers can address unique challenges while maximizing efficiency and minimizing environmental impact.


New technologies, such as advanced hull designs and hybrid propulsion systems, are being integrated to enhance performance and reduce emissions. The emphasis on clean energy sources, including electric and renewable options, has sparked a transformation in vessel design and operation. With a focus on reducing the carbon footprint, the marine engineering sector is embracing digital tools and smart systems that optimize maintenance schedules and enhance operational efficiency.
